The far right is lionizing Paul Whelan, the “ex-Marine.”

Um…he’s an ex-Marine because he well and truly earned a bad conduct discharge for being a scammer, a thief, and a lousy desk jockey supply clerk “Marine.” The military found him thusly, a military appellate court found the same, yet the ultra-right is selling him as some sort of patriotic freedom fighter held behind enemy lines and deserted by his traitorous government. Look it up. Stop dishing out hooey. We are tired of your gaslighting.

Sorry, it is Whelan who has been the proven traitor.

Brittney Griner had a legally prescribed pain med – some hash oil – in her luggage. For that she gets a nine-year sentence in a Putin kangaroo court and a one-way shackled ride to a gulag. She is an athlete, not an arms merchant, not a spy, not anyone who is engaged in political connivance at any level. Bring her home from Putin’s thuggish Russia, even if you have to trade her for some dated arms merchant.

Dated? Yes, many logical and realistic analysts are saying that Viktor Bout will have no chance of reassembling his godawful arms dealership after 14 years of imprisonment, a loss of all his assets, and a notorious and known identity.
